I couldn't find the clipper tool in my menu options so I went to my Chrome Settings and it says that the Clipper violates the Chrome Webstore Policies. Weird. So I noticed the Extension had somehow got turned off so I turned it back on and it works fine. So, if you happen to lose your Clipper tool on your menu bar, this could be a possible solution to getting it back. Go to your 3 dots on the upper right of the your chrome bar and click on it. Scroll down to "More Tools" and open "Extensions". It will have the Clipper tool. If it's turned off, just click the button to the right and it will bring it back to the menu bar. -
